Artwork description:

Sirrush is the dragon depicted on the Babylonian Gates of Ishtar and was considered a sacred guardian of Babylon.
But this particular symbolic mythological creature is guiding the symbolic City of Babylon, where Babylon is a particular mind set, a world view, a life rhythm. And in such setting Sirrush invites "invaders" to a friendly game with no destruction.
